class FilesystemHelper:
# Storages that implement IBlobStorage can choose to use this
# helper class to generate and parse blob filenames. This is not
# a set-in-stone interface for all filesystem operations dealing
# with blobs and storages needn't indirect through this if they
# want to perform blob storage differently.
def __init__(self, base_dir):
self.base_dir = base_dir
def create(self):
if not os.path.exists(self.base_dir):
os.makedirs(self.base_dir, 0700)
log("Blob cache directory '%s' does not exist. "
"Created new directory." % self.base_dir,
level=logging.INFO)
def isSecure(self, path):
""" Ensure that (POSIX) path mode bits are 0700 """
return (os.stat(path).st_mode & 077) != 0
def getPathForOID(self, oid):
""" Given an OID, return the path on the filesystem where
the blob data relating to that OID is stored """
return os.path.join(self.base_dir, utils.oid_repr(oid))
def getBlobFilename(self, oid, tid):
""" Given an oid and a tid, return the full filename of the
'committed' blob file related to that oid and tid. """
oid_path = self.getPathForOID(oid)
filename = "%s%s" % (utils.tid_repr(tid), BLOB_SUFFIX)
return os.path.join(oid_path, filename)
def blob_mkstemp(self, oid, tid):
""" Given an oid and a tid, return a temporary file descriptor
and a related filename. The file is guaranteed to exist on
the same partition as committed data, which is important for
being able to rename the file without a copy operation. The
directory in which the file will be placed, which is the
return value of self.getPathForOID(oid), must exist before
this method may be called successfully."""
oidpath = self.getPathForOID(oid)
fd, name = tempfile.mkstemp(suffix='.tmp', prefix=utils.tid_repr(tid),
dir=oidpath)
return fd, name
def splitBlobFilename(self, filename):
"""Returns the oid and tid for a given blob filename.
If the filename cannot be recognized as a blob filename, (None, None)
is returned.
"""
if not filename.endswith(BLOB_SUFFIX):
return None, None
path, filename = os.path.split(filename)
oid = os.path.split(path)[1]
serial = filename[:-len(BLOB_SUFFIX)]
oid = utils.repr_to_oid(oid)
serial = utils.repr_to_oid(serial)
return oid, serial
def getOIDsForSerial(self, search_serial):
""" Return all oids related to a particular tid that exist in
blob data """
oids = []
base_dir = self.base_dir
for oidpath in os.listdir(base_dir):
for filename in os.listdir(os.path.join(base_dir, oidpath)):
blob_path = os.path.join(base_dir, oidpath, filename)
oid, serial = self.splitBlobFilename(blob_path)
if search_serial == serial:
oids.append(oid)
return oids
